Title :
Finesse evaluation of integrated-optic ring resonators with heterodyne detection technique

Abstract :
A heterodyne detection technique is applied to integrated-optic ring resonators with a finesse as high as 110, which is difficult to measure with the conventional optical frequency sweep technique. The ring waveguide, which includes curvatures with the radius of 5 mm, has a loss of 0.04 dB/cm estimated from the finesse.
